Patent number: 11973054Abstract: A method for transferring an electronic device includes steps as follows. A flexible carrier is provided and has a surface with a plurality of electronic devices disposed thereon. A target substrate is provided corresponding to the surface of the flexible carrier. A pin is provided, and a pin end thereof presses on another surface of the flexible carrier without the electronic devices disposed thereon, so that the flexible carrier is deformed, causing at least one of the electronic devices to move toward the target substrate and to be in contact with the target substrate. A beam is provided to transmit at least a portion of the pin and emitted from the pin end to melt a solder. The electronic device is fixed on the target substrate by soldering. The pin is moved to restore the flexible carrier to its original shape, allowing the electronic device fixed by soldering to separate from the carrier.Type: GrantFiled: January 18, 2022Date of Patent: April 30, 2024Assignee: Stroke Precision Advanced Engineering Co., Ltd.Inventors: Yu-Min Huang, Sheng Che Huang, Chingju Lin, Wei-Hao Wang

Patent number: 9190938Abstract: A piezoelectric actuating device includes a carrier, at least a piezoelectric unit, at least a linked component and a moving component. The piezoelectric unit is disposed on the carrier and includes at least a piezoelectric buzzer. The linked component is disposed corresponding to the piezoelectric unit. One end of the linked component is attached to the piezoelectric buzzer. The moving component is connected with the linked component. When the piezoelectric buzzer is actuated, it can carry the linked component to move correspondingly so as to move the moving component. The piezoelectric actuating device has the advantage of low cost and can achieve the sub-nanometer scale actuating resolution.Type: GrantFiled: March 4, 2013Date of Patent: November 17, 2015Assignee: Academia SinicaInventors: En-Te Hwu, Ing-Shouh Hwang, Wei-Min Wang

Patent number: 7883275Abstract: A three rod bundle confined inside a sleeve is constructed as a light guiding fiber mechanical splicing device which is stiff, strong and precise, with no moving parts. The design also applies to splicing fibers to pre-polished optical connectors through a built-in model of this innovative mechanical splicer. Applying the Soddy circles formula and using a bin approach assists in deriving the exact rod sizes needed and sleeve bore size to accommodate the three-rod bundle, so that this apparatus can be properly designed to guide any size of light guide fibers and studs with minimum clearance. Rods of varying diameters are sorted into bins and chosen based upon the aperture desired, thus eliminating the need for tight tolerance of the diameters of the three rods. This unique design allows for construction of a precision virtual hole of very long depth, which enables two optical fiber studs to butt against each other with a core to core misalignment of less than 1 um for single mode fiber optics cables.Type: GrantFiled: May 27, 2009Date of Patent: February 8, 2011Inventor: Wei-Min Wang

Patent number: 6878040Abstract: This invention pertains to methods and apparatus for polishing and planarization of workpieces, such as fiber optics connectors, metallographic samples, semiconductor wafers, microelectronic substrate, optical devices and the like. The polishing pattern is a hypotrochoid generated by a spur gear rotating inside of an internal gear. The hypotrochoid is a superior polishing pattern because it not only provides a pattern similar to a figure eight pattern for producing optimal polishing conditions, but it also appears to precess around the center of the polishing space and maximize the utilization of the polishing pad or film.Type: GrantFiled: August 30, 2002Date of Patent: April 12, 2005Inventor: Wei-Min Wang
